개발 이야기
PageRank 와 구글 검색엔진
PageRank 와 구글 검색엔진 v1.0 2007/11/02 Copyleft by 전경헌@사이냅소프트 페이지랭크(PageRank) 비싼거라는데... 구구절절한 음식 설명보다는 먼저 먹어보는게 좋지 않겠나? 구글창업자중 한명인 래리페이지가 만든 페이지랭크의 정의는 아래와 같다. PR(A) = (1-d) + d(PR(T1)/C(T1) + PR(T2)/C(T2) + ... + PR(Tn)/C(Tn)) A : 페이지랭크를 계산하고자하는 노드 T1...Tn : A로의...
신입 오리엔테이션 회고하기
10월22일부터 입사한 사이냅 새식구들이 이틀간 OT를 받았습니다.그동안의 OT과정을 회고하는 시간을 가졌습니다. 사장님께서 직접 코디역할을 맡아서 진행되었습니다.좋았던점, 나빴던점에 대해 스토리를 적어보고, 그 스토리마다 토의도 해보고 관심이 높은 것중에서 좋았던 부분은 더 좋게.. 나빴던 점에 대해서는 개선하려는 실천적인 방안을 도출해 보았습니다. 새식구들이 처음 해보는 과정이라 약간 부자연스러워 보였습니다. 빠른 시간내에 껍질을 깨고 거듭나는 모습을 보여줄 수 있도록...
조건부 확률(베이지안)의 이해를 위한 예제 및 풀이
조건부 확률(베이지안)의 이해를 위한 예제 및 풀이 v1.0 2007/10/11 Copyleft by 전경헌@사이냅소프트v1.1 2007/10/16 Copyleft by 전경헌@사이냅소프트 , 몬티홀 문제에 대한 커멘트 추가v1.2 2011/03/17 Copyleft by 전경헌@사이냅소프트 , 몬티홀 문제를 별도 블로그로 기록함 조건부 확률, 다른 말로 베이즈의 정리(Bayes' theorem)는 공부할 때마다 새로운 느낌이 든다.매번 아하 그렇지 라는 생각이 들다가도 좀...
우리가 성공하기 위한 비결
오늘은 성공하지 못한 사람들만이 알고 있다는 놀라운 비결!바로, 성공하기 위한 비결에 대해서 이야기하고자 합니다.참, 성공이 무엇인지 정의해야 하는데,일단 세속적인 성공만으로 한정하도록 하겠습니다.아시죠? 그냥 돈많은 사람이 되는 법입니다. 많이 쓰자면 저도 힘들고 읽는 분들도지루하실테니 짧게 요점만 간단히 하겠습니다. ^__^ 네오위즈 창업자중 한명이고, 검색엔진 회사 첫눈의 사장이었던장병규사장님은 첫인상부터가 매우 똑똑한 사람이라는 인상을 줍니다.실제로 장병규사장님은 매우...
SW개발에서 ‘Peer Review’의 중요성
SW개발에서 'Peer Review'의 중요성 김익환 SW컨설턴트 ik_kim@yahoo.com 의 글을 인용하였습니다. 소프트웨어 개발방법론이나 프로세스 개선모델을 보면 'Peer Review(동료검토)'라는 말이 예외없이 나온다.Peer Review의 '검토'라는 의미에서 나오는 선입관때문에 많은 사람들이 거부감을 갖는다. 마치 내가 일을 잘못해서 조사받는다는 인상을 받기 때문이다.물론 잘못된 것을 발견해서 고치는 것도 목적중의 하나이긴 하지만 근본적으로 Peer...
소프트웨어 테스트에 대하여
소프트웨어 테스트란 버그를 찾는 것이다. 그것도 가능한 더 빨리 찾아내는 것이다. 그리고 틀림없이 버그가 고쳐졌음을 확인해야 한다. 버그란 소스코드의 로직오류만을 말하는 것이 아니다, 여하튼 뭔가가 잘못된 것이다. 즉, 개선의 대상이다. 버그를 고치는 것이 반드시 소스코드를 수정해야 한다는 것을 의미하는 것은 아니다. 사용자 설명서에 주석을 첨가하거나 고객들에게 특별한 교육을 제공하는 것을 의미할 수 있다. 또한, 영업팀이 사용하는 통계치를 수정하거나 심지어 버그를 포함한...